Author(s): Schmidt, D. and L.D. Jacobson
Publication Date: January 1, 1995
Reference: AEU-11. Minnesota Extension Service. Depart. of Biosystems and Agric. Engineering. Univ. of Minnesota. Electronic document : www.bae.umn.edu/extens/aeu/aeu11.html. 6 pages
Country: United States

Summary:

Very general information is given on the odor and gas emissions, human health and perceptions, odor control technologies and measuring methods. The criteria for establishing policies on odor are presented. Those policies can be either based on actual odor emission, on separation distances, on odor emissions modeling and finally on nuisance complaints.
